Product Introduction

Overview

The NCV7726B, produced by onsemi, is a twelve-channel half-bridge driver designed for automotive and industrial motion control applications. This device features independent controls and diagnostics, allowing the drivers to operate in forward, reverse, brake, and high impedance states. It is controlled via a 16-bit SPI interface and is daisy chain compatible, making it versatile for various control systems. The NCV7726B is AEC-Q100 qualified and PPAP capable, ensuring it meets stringent automotive and industrial standards.

Key Features

  • Low Quiescent Current Sleep Mode
  • High-Side and Low-Side Drivers Connected in Half-Bridge Configurations
  • Integrated Freewheeling Protection (LS and HS)
  • Undervoltage and Overvoltage Lockout
  • Overcurrent Protection
  • Overtemperature Protection
  • Underload Detection (HS and LS)
  • Exposed Pad Package
  • Daisy Chain Compatible with Multiple of 8-bit Devices
  • Compliance with 3.3 V and 5 V Systems
  • Per Channel Fault Reporting
  • 16 Bit Frame Error Detection

Applications

  • Automotive
  • Industrial
  • DC Motor Management for HVAC Applications
